EA Confirms Battlefield Reveal and Skate Launch by April 2026

EA has confirmed in its Q4 2025 fiscal year financial report that the next installment in the Battlefield series will be officially revealed this summer. The game will be fully released before EA’s 2026 fiscal year, which runs until April 2026. On top of these is also coming within this time frame, the return of the long-awaited game Skate.

EA to Reveal New Battlefield This Summer, Launch Battlefield and Skate by End of Fiscal Year 2026

The CEO of EA, Andrew Wilson, stressed that the release of the next Battlefield title is a big event for the company. This summer’s unveiling is an important beat in their journey as they move towards launching the next generation of blockbuster games, EA says. Wilson had praise for the company’s robust development pipeline, noting the reveal of Battlefield as a core piece of EA’s future plans.

The financial report continues to state that EA expects the bulk of its revenue for fiscal year 2026 from a number of categories: We believe the loyal following for the EA Sports lineup, The Sims, and the upcoming launches of both Battlefield and Skate will drive growth in Fiscal Year 2023 and beyond. While there’s no confirmed launch date for Skate, EA has previously said that the game will be in early access by 2025.

Aside from these announcements, EA also provided an update on the status of the next Battlefield game. The company also shared progress through its Battlefield Labs playtest program. Notably, player invites in Asia are beginning to roll out, and the scale of testing will expand throughout May. More players will be added to the test group, and new content will be introduced as part of the evolving playtest.

With both Battlefield and Skate shaping up to be central titles in EA’s future portfolio, the company appears to be aligning its strategy around both new releases and fan-favorite franchises for the upcoming fiscal year.
